i've just bought a campervan it hasn't been started for 3 years would it damage the engine if i put a new battery in and tried to start it ? ... it also needs a new fuel pipe and a service any info on any of this would be really appreciated . thanks
 
I'd be inclined to put a squirt of WD40 & a bit of oil into the cylinders through the spark plug holes first, change the oil & make sure the engine turns freely with the plugs out first. It would be wise to replace any fuel lines & drain & clean the carb too. Poorly maintained air cooled VeeDubs tend to be a bit of a fire hazard. A sticking float or perished pipe could see it go up in flames.
